Output 605395ae6e7bb56657ebb579d39543b883183faf06d061a86e132684a2ab8739:0

value
26371687
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8696f5fbd257e5d013546d8ecc305c2b2777616e OP_EQUALVERIFY OP_CHECKSIG
address
1DGePejr36V2MjyBpK4nzPRwV4v5QHuTDc
transaction
605395ae6e7bb56657ebb579d39543b883183faf06d061a86e132684a2ab8739
spent
true